This recipe is so simple and the results cut in squares are so beautiful.

Texas Corn Bread
Serves 6

1 1/2 c Plain cornmeal
3 tsp Baking powder
1 (8-oz.) carton sour cream
3/4 c Corn oil
1 c Cream style corn
1/4 c Green pepper chopped
1/2 c Onion, chopped
2 Eggs beaten
1 c Cheddar cheese, grated

Pour corn oil in large iron skillet and place in 350-degree oven to heat. Meanwhile combine all remaining ingredients except cheddar cheese. When skillet and oil are hot, pour oil into batter and stir quickly to blend. Immediately pour half of batter back into hot skillet. Sprinkle cheese evenly over batter. Carefully pour remaining batter over cheese and bake at 350 degrees for about 45 minutes.
